描述.Colour Vision Deficiences VIII. brings together information on the latest trends in the following areas of research: -Visual effects of intense lights; -Effects of intoxications on colour vision; -Ageing and vision; -Methods of examination; -Congenital defects; -Acquired defects; -Practical aspects; -Physiological bases. .This volume is a natural follow-up on Volumes VI and VII published in 1981 and 1983 respectively by Dr. W. Junk Publishers..

Colour Vision Changes Following Different Types and Amounts of Argon Laser Photocoagulation in the TLong-duration (0.5 s) burns produce permanent tritanopia and reduced hue-discrimination. Short-duration (0.05 s) burns produce only a transient colour vision deterioration. The effect on colour vision also depends on the wavelength content of the laser.
